Abstract

The utility model discloses a portable art paper rolling device, and particularly relates to the technical field of art paper rolling, the portable art paper rolling device comprises two rolling rods, a rotating ring is arranged between the two rolling rods, the two ends of the rotating ring are respectively and fixedly provided with an annular sliding block, and one end, close to the rotating ring, of each rolling rod is provided with an annular sliding groove; a two-way threaded rod is fixedly arranged in the middle of the rotating ring, and threaded grooves are formed in the ends, close to the two-way threaded rod, of the two adjusting rods. The positions of the two adjusting rods in the winding rods are adjusted by rotating the rotating ring, the total length of the two winding rods and the two adjusting rods can be adjusted, and therefore the device can be suitable for winding and arranging art paper with different widths, the applicability is high, and the practicability is high. And the end limiting blocks and the annular limiting grooves at the two ends can limit the ends of the rolled art paper, and the rolling and tidying efficiency of the art paper is effectively improved.

Description

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of art paper winding technology, specifically to a convenient art paper winding device. Background Technology

[0002] Fine arts refers to art forms that occupy a certain two-dimensional space and are visually appealing. It generally includes painting, sculpture, design, and architecture. Some modern scholars also include calligraphy and photography within fine arts. Painting is a type of fine arts that cultivates aesthetic appreciation and refines one's sentiments. Technically, painting involves using a surface as a support and then adding color on top of it. Art paper is an essential tool used in the painting process.

[0003] Currently, in practical use, art paper has a large flat area, so a winding device is needed to wind and store it. Some existing art paper winding devices do not have the function of adjusting the length, and different art papers have different widths. Therefore, art paper winding devices can only wind up art paper that is shorter than their own length, resulting in low applicability of art paper winding devices. Utility Model Content

[0004] The purpose of this invention is to provide a convenient art paper winding device to address the aforementioned shortcomings in the technology.

[0005] To achieve the above objectives, this utility model provides the following technical solution: a convenient art paper winding device, comprising:

[0006] Two take-up rods are provided, and a rotating ring is provided between the two take-up rods. An annular slider is fixed at both ends of the rotating ring. An annular groove is provided at the end of the take-up rod near the rotating ring. The two annular sliders are respectively located inside the two annular grooves.

[0007] Two adjusting rods are respectively located inside two winding rods. A bidirectional threaded rod is fixedly provided in the middle of the rotating ring. Each of the two adjusting rods has a threaded groove at one end near the bidirectional threaded rod. Both ends of the bidirectional threaded rod extend into the two threaded grooves and are connected to the threaded grooves by threads.

[0008] Preferably, two limiting sliders are integrally connected to the outer side of the end of the adjusting rod near the rotating ring, and two limiting grooves are opened on the inner wall of the winding rod. The two limiting sliders are respectively located inside the two limiting grooves to facilitate the limiting and guiding of the adjusting rod.

[0009] Preferably, the cross-sections of the annular slider and the annular groove are T-shaped.

[0010] Preferably, the end of the adjusting rod away from the rotating ring is provided with an end limiting block, and an annular limiting groove is provided on the inner side of the end limiting block to facilitate limiting the end of the rolled-up art paper.

[0011] Preferably, the inner diameter of the annular limiting groove is the same as the outer diameter of the winding rod, which facilitates the entry of the end of the wound art paper into the annular limiting groove.

[0012] Preferably, a fixing rod is fixedly provided at the end of the adjusting rod away from the rotating ring, one end of the fixing rod passes through the middle of the end limiting block, and a connecting plate is fixedly provided at one end of the fixing rod to facilitate the position adjustment of the end limiting block.

[0013] Preferably, a spring is sleeved on the outer end of the fixing rod, and the two ends of the spring are fixedly connected to the inner side of the connecting plate and the outer side of the end limiting block, respectively, so as to facilitate the automatic reset of the end limiting block.

[0014] The technical effects and advantages provided by this utility model in the above technical solution are as follows:

[0015] By rotating the rotating ring to adjust the position of the two adjusting rods inside the winding rod, the total length of the two winding rods and the two adjusting rods can be adjusted, thus making it suitable for winding and sorting art paper of different widths, with high applicability. The end limit blocks and annular limit grooves at both ends can limit the ends of the wound art paper, effectively improving the winding and sorting efficiency of art paper. [0025] To enable those skilled in the art to better understand the technical solution of this utility model, the present utility model will be further described in detail below with reference to the accompanying drawings.

[0026] This utility model provides, for example Figures 1 to 6 A convenient art paper winding device is shown, comprising:

[0027] Two take-up rods 1 are provided, and a rotating ring 2 is provided between the two take-up rods 1. An annular slider 6 is fixed at both ends of the rotating ring 2. An annular groove 7 is provided at one end of the take-up rod 1 near the rotating ring 2. The two annular sliders 6 are respectively provided inside the two annular grooves 7. The cross-section of the annular sliders 6 and the annular grooves 7 is T-shaped.

[0028] Two adjusting rods 3 are respectively located inside the two winding rods 1. A bidirectional threaded rod 4 is fixedly provided in the middle of the rotating ring 2. Each of the two adjusting rods 3 has a threaded groove 5 at one end near the bidirectional threaded rod 4. Both ends of the bidirectional threaded rod 4 extend into the two threaded grooves 5 and are connected to the threaded grooves 5 by threads. Two limiting sliders 8 are integrally connected to the outside of the adjusting rod 3 near the rotating ring 2. Two limiting grooves 9 are provided on the inner wall of the winding rod 1. The two limiting sliders 8 are respectively located inside the two limiting grooves 9.

[0029] An end limit block 10 is provided at the end of the adjusting rod 3 away from the rotating ring 2. An annular limit groove 11 is provided on the inner side of the end limit block 10. The inner diameter of the annular limit groove 11 is the same as the outer diameter of the winding rod 1. A fixing rod 12 is fixedly provided at the end of the adjusting rod 3 away from the rotating ring 2. One end of the fixing rod 12 passes through the middle of the end limit block 10. A connecting plate 13 is fixedly provided at one end of the fixing rod 12. A spring 14 is sleeved on the outer end of the fixing rod 12. The two ends of the spring 14 are fixedly connected to the inner side of the connecting plate 13 and the outer side of the end limit block 10, respectively.

[0030] Hold the two take-up rods 1 by hand and rotate the rotating ring 2. The rotating ring 2 drives the double-threaded rod 4 to rotate. Since the double-threaded rod 4 and the threaded groove 5 are connected by threads, the two adjusting rods 3 extend to both sides as the double-threaded rod 4 rotates. This allows you to adjust the total length of the two take-up rods 1 and the adjusting rods 3. When the total length of the two take-up rods 1 and the adjusting rods 3 is suitable for the width of the art paper, stop rotating the rotating ring 2.

[0031] Pull the two end limiting blocks 10 to both sides. The two end limiting blocks 10 will move outward along the fixed rod 12 and compress the spring 14. At this time, attach one end of the art paper to the outer end of the two winding rods 1, so that the two ends of the art paper along the width are located inside the two end limiting blocks 10 respectively. After the art paper is wound up to the outer end of the winding rod 1 and the adjusting rod 3, release the end limiting blocks 10. The end limiting blocks 10 move towards the end of the art paper under the elastic force of the spring 14. At this time, the end of the art paper after being wound up will enter the interior of the annular limiting groove 11. In this way, the two annular limiting grooves 11 will limit the two ends of the art paper after being wound up.

[0032] This invention adjusts the position of the two adjusting rods 3 inside the winding rod 1 by rotating the rotating ring 2, thereby adjusting the total length of the two winding rods 1 and the two adjusting rods 3. This makes it suitable for winding and organizing art paper of different widths, resulting in high applicability. The end limiting blocks 10 and the annular limiting grooves 11 at both ends can limit the ends of the wound art paper, effectively improving the winding and organizing efficiency.
